> "surge protector" is what Americans call a passive device that splits one outlet into several, yeah?

Technically different, but often combined functions. The splitting bit is a "power strip", or sometimes a "power bar". The surge protection is switching off when there's a short or overvoltage in the supply, or other larger than expected power draw.
